Output 2650c4fc5fa4e6317ded111cebbf6025f368e2a9830457be20baa0c24c812636:1

value
38752554
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cea3133ea4f495923db80f8e255326d4abe0e2b5 OP_EQUALVERIFY OP_CHECKSIG
address
1KqbZBNci5NLZ7XiJUG9pGkvif213urJNs
transaction
2650c4fc5fa4e6317ded111cebbf6025f368e2a9830457be20baa0c24c812636
spent
true